This cartoon print showcases the renowned French writer, Edmond de Goncourt (1822-1896), as depicted in "The Men of Today". Created by Coll-Toc (Collignon and Tocqueville) in 1892, this artwork captures the essence of Goncourt's literary prowess and influence. With a keen eye for detail and an artistic flair, Coll-Toc skillfully portrays the writer's distinctive features through caricature. The exaggerated facial expressions highlight his intellect, wit, and passion for literature. This portrait serves as a testament to Goncourt's significant contributions to French literature during the 19th century. As one half of the famous writing duo known as the "Goncourt brothers". Edmond de Goncourt left an indelible mark on the literary world. Together with his brother Jules, they revolutionized French naturalism through their novels and plays.
